President RED DROP & Blood Women of Kashmir Bilquees Ara Donates Blood for the 36th Time at LD Hospital
FacebookTwitterWhatsappTelegram

*Srinagar, Kashmir – June 25, 2024* – President of RED DROP and esteemed Blood Women of Kashmir, Bilquees Ara, selflessly donated blood for the 36th time at LD Hospital today. The event was graced by Dr. Arjumand Bashir, Astt Director, and other dignitaries from the Health Department, Dr. Touseef Ahmed, Chairman of Red Drop, Shabir Hussain (Blood Man of Kashmir), and the entire dedicated team of Red Drop.

Dr. Touseef Ahmed, the founder of RED DROP (A unit of Blood Donors), expressed his gratitude and highlighted the significance of the occasion. He emphasized that the blood donation camp was a promotional initiative aimed at raising awareness among women about the importance of blood donation. Dr.Touseef Ahmed underscored that his organization is committed to taking the lead in promoting this noble cause.

The event witnessed a remarkable display of solidarity and support from the community, with attendees lauding the continuous efforts of Red Drop in organizing such impactful initiatives. Bilquees Ara’s unwavering commitment to donating blood exemplifies the spirit of altruism and compassion that defines the humanitarian efforts of individuals like her.

The successful blood donation drive serves as a testament to the collective determination of the community to contribute towards saving lives and promoting the culture of voluntary blood donation. RED DROP and its dedicated team continue to inspire and motivate others to follow suit in this noble endeavor.
